Major resort of Abkhazia, Sokhumi, is located in the magnificent gulf of the Black Sea coast, between confluence
of rivers Gumista and Kelasuri.
 
Territory of the town was settled from times immemorial. Old Greek myth about Argonauts tells the story of twins Kastor and Polidevkes who accompanied Jason and founded town of Dioskuria (‘Twin’s town’ in Greek) on the spot of the today’s town of
Sokhumi. This town really existed and roughly two thousand years ago was gobbled up by the sea. Its ruins were uncovered in the Sokhumi water area in the middle of the XX century. On the surrounding territory of Dioskuria a town was built which according to the Georgian Annals was called ‘Tskhumi/Tskhomi’ (‘Hornbeam tree’); Roman invaders called Tskhumi located on the important strategic position ‘Sebastopolis’, while Turks changed ‘Tskhumi’ in ‘Sukhimi’. It is Turkish language that distributed
moniker ‘Sukhum’ in other languages.
 
Subtropical climate of Sokhumi creates conditions for diversity of plant cover. Here are widely distributed typical for Black Sea climate both subtropical deciduous (palm, magnolia, eucalyptus, bay leaf) and coniferous (cypress, cedar, pine and others) vegetation, fruit orchards and citrus groves, exotic plants: palms, eucalyptus, thuja, Himalaya cedar and feijoa. There are lots of roses in the parks of the town, even in winter mimosa and acacia are in blossom.
 
The main object of interest in Sokhumi, Botanical garden, was opened in 1838. More than 4500 species of plants were assembled here in the course of time. Besides of nearly 1200 rare species of subtropical plants, 350 species of greenhouse and 50 species of water plants grow here. The pride of the park is an alley of South American elephants, or Iubea Alley. 
 
North of the Botanical garden is situated Scientific Research Institute of Experimental Pathology and Therapy founded in 1927, a monkey-house in popular talk, where various scientific experiments have been conducted for many years. In 1977 monument to a monkey was installed at the entrance to the Institute. That is how contribution of the Institute residents to the fight against typhus, poliomyelitis, cancer and other dangerous diseases was honored.
 
RESORT OF SOKHUMI
Location: gorge of river Besleti
Distance: 444 km away from Tbilisi
Sea level: 3 m
Climate: maritime, moderately humid subtropical, winter very mild, without snow, mean temperature in January 5,8 degrees centigrade, summer very warm, mean temperature in August 23,8 degrees centigrade
Average annual precipitation: 1550 mm
Average comparative annual humidity: 70%
Annual average number of sunlight hours: 2120 h.
Natural treatment factors: 4 km to the North from Sokhumi, in the gorge of river Besleti, there are two outlets of thermal mineral waters (35,5 degrees and 42 degrees): methane, sulfide, chloride-sodium mineral waters with general mineralization 11-29 g/dm3, and nitrogen, sulfide, chloride-sulphuric and hydro-carbonate-chloride-sulphuric, magnesium-calcium (and calcium-sodium) mineral waters with general mineralization 1,2-1,7 g/dm3
Types of therapy: mineral water baths, passive climate therapy
Diseases for treatment: cardiovascular and nervous system, respiratory tracts, musculoskeletal system as well as gynecological diseases
